Managing Club Memberships
If you're part of multiple clubs using CourtReserve, you can manage them all from one place. Simply click on your name in the top right corner and select "My organizations." This lets you switch between clubs or add new ones. Each club might use CourtReserve a bit differently, so pages might look unique, but the core functions like calendars and events work the same everywhere.
Viewing Your Calendar
Your calendar is your go-to for seeing what's happening. You can view upcoming events, lessons, open play sessions, and court availability. Many clubs allow you to see who has registered for events, giving you a heads-up on who you might be playing with. You can even sync your CourtReserve calendar with your personal calendar (like Google Calendar or Outlook) so all your commitments are in one spot. Just look for the "Calendar feed" option under your name.

Troubleshooting Common CourtReserve Login Issues
Resetting a Forgotten Password
Forgot your password? No worries, it happens to everyone. Head over to the CourtReserve login page. You'll see a link that says 'Forgot Password?' or something similar. Click that. You'll then be asked to enter the email address associated with your account. CourtReserve will send you an email with instructions on how to set a new password. Make sure to check your spam or junk folder if you don't see it right away.
Resolving Login Errors
Stuck with an error message? Common culprits include typos in your username or password, or sometimes, your browser might be holding onto old information. Try these steps:
Double-check your spelling: Ensure your username and password are typed correctly, paying attention to capitalization.
Clear your browser's cache and cookies: This often clears up persistent login issues.
Try a different browser or incognito mode: This helps determine if the problem is browser-specific.
Confirm you're using the correct login page: Make sure you're on the official CourtReserve site or your club's specific portal.
Sometimes, a simple refresh or trying again in a few minutes can solve the problem. Don't get too frustrated; most login hiccups are quick fixes.
Contacting Support
If you've tried the above and are still having trouble logging in, it's time to reach out for help. Your first point of contact should usually be your club's administrator. They often have direct access to support or can guide you through specific club-related login issues. If your club can't resolve it, they can escalate the issue to CourtReserve's official support team. Be ready to provide details like your username, the error message you're seeing, and the steps you've already taken.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I sign up for a CourtReserve account?
To create your account, go to the CourtReserve website and look for a 'Sign Up' or 'Free Trial' option. You'll need to provide some basic information. During setup, you'll select a club, but you can add or remove clubs later. Don't worry, your credit card is only charged if you book something or buy a membership; just viewing the calendar is often free!
Can I use CourtReserve for multiple clubs?
Absolutely! You only need one CourtReserve login to access any number of clubs. Once you're logged in, you can easily switch between clubs or add new ones by going to the 'My Organizations' page. Just remember that each club might use different features, so their CourtReserve pages might look a little different, but the main functions stay the same.
Is there a mobile app for CourtReserve?
Yes, there is! You can download the CourtReserve app from the Google Play Store or the Apple App Store. The app is super handy because it lets you do everything right from your phone, like booking courts, joining events, and managing your account, all in one place.
What if I forget my password?
No problem! If you forget your password, just look for a 'Forgot Password' or 'Reset Password' link on the login page. Clicking this will usually send you an email with instructions on how to set up a new password. Make sure to check your spam folder if you don't see it right away.
How do I know if I'm getting important updates from my club?
It's a good idea to opt-in for text messages and app notifications when you add a club. Clubs often use these for important info, like weather closures or when a substitute player is needed. You'll also get reminders about events you've signed up for. You can usually manage these notification settings in your account.
Can I see who else is planning to attend an event?
Often, yes! When you look at an event on the calendar, like an Open Play or a tournament, you can usually click on it to see the list of people who have signed up. Some clubs might choose to hide this list for certain events, but it's a great way to see who's coming.
